COVID-19 Cases in Central Visayas
Report No. 57
Morbidity Week 42 (October 11-17, 2020)
A. Epidemiologic Curve
The first case of COVID-19 in Central Visayas was reported on Morbidity Week (MW) 5. Since then, the region has 21,743 reported cases. Cebu City comprises 46.7% (10,171) of the total cases while Cebu province comprises 27.7% (6,048) of the total cases. Currently, for MW 42, there are 985 (5%) active cases (Figure 1).

B. Distribution of cases by Age Group and Sex
Majority (11,769 54%) of the cases were males. Age ranged from less than 1 year old to 101 year old, (Median=36 years old) and the most (5791, 27%) affected age group is 21-30 year old (Figure 2).
